Green building materials denote construction items and resources that are environmentally sustainable and efficient throughout a building's lifecycle, encompassing design to destruction. The components comprise recycled metal, repurposed wood, low-VOC paints, energy-efficient insulation, and sustainably sourced lumber. Their utilization reduces carbon emissions, improves indoor air quality, and preserves natural resources. Due to escalating worries regarding climate change, governmental laws, and the growing need for energy-efficient and sustainable constructions, green building materials have become pivotal in contemporary design and urban development.

Governments worldwide are enforcing sustainable building standards via legislation, subsidies, and certifications, thereby considerably expediting the expansion of the green building materials sector. Certification systems such as LEED (Leadership in Energy and Environmental Design) and BREEAM (Building Research Establishment Environmental Assessment Method) are emerging as industry benchmarks. Structures accredited by these programs must utilize validated sustainable materials and adhere to rigorous energy and environmental standards, increasing the demand for low-VOC paints, recycled insulation, and FSC-certified timber.
These regulatory measures compel developers, builders, and architects to select certified green solutions to ensure compliance, evade penalties, and secure tax benefits, fostering significant market growth in residential, commercial, and industrial sectors.
The worldwide increase in smart city initiatives and sustainable urban planning offers a significant opportunity for suppliers of eco-friendly building materials. Global governments are incorporating intelligent technologies with sustainable architecture to attain energy neutrality, reduce carbon emissions, and enhance climate resilience. The UN-Habitat Smart Cities Report 2025 forecasts that more than USD 2.1 trillion would be allocated to smart urban infrastructure worldwide by 2030, with green construction as a fundamental component. Countries such as Saudi Arabia (NEOM project), India (Smart Cities Mission), and the United States (Rebuilding American Infrastructure with Sustainability and Equity – RAISE) are integrating green building regulations into urban infrastructure development. These activities enhance the demand for eco-friendly concrete, reflective roofing, solar-integrated facades, and water-efficient plumbing systems.
